When it comes to tourist attractions in Amsterdam, there are so many to choose from. One of the most popular attractions is the Van Gogh Museum, which houses the largest collection of Van Gogh's paintings and drawings in the world. Another must-see attraction is the Anne Frank House, which gives visitors a glimpse into the life of Anne Frank during World War II. The Rijksmuseum and the Stedelijk Museum are also worth a visit if you're interested in art and history.

Exploring the Canals of Amsterdam
One of the best ways to experience Amsterdam is by exploring its canals. The city has more than 100 kilometers of canals, which were built in the 17th century to improve transportation and create more space for housing. Today, the canals are a UNESCO World Heritage Site and a popular attraction for tourists.
Discovering Local Culture in Amsterdam
Amsterdam is a city that is rich in culture and history. One of the best ways to discover the local culture is by visiting the markets. The Albert Cuyp Market is one of the most popular markets in the city, where you can find everything from fresh produce to clothing and souvenirs. Another popular market is the Flower Market, where you can buy a variety of fresh flowers and bulbs.
The Red Light District in Amsterdam
The Red Light District is one of the most famous areas in Amsterdam. It's known for its adult entertainment and nightlife, but it's also a historic part of the city. The district has been around since the 14th century and is home to many historic buildings and landmarks.

Q: What is the best time to visit Amsterdam?
A: The best time to visit Amsterdam is during the spring (April to May) or the fall (September to November), when the weather is mild and the crowds are smaller.
Q: What is the currency used in Amsterdam?
A: The currency used in Amsterdam is the Euro.
Q: What is the best way to get around Amsterdam?
A: The best way to get around Amsterdam is by bike or public transportation. The city is very bike-friendly, with plenty of bike lanes and bike rental shops. The public transportation system is also very efficient and affordable.
